About Knd Elementary

KND Elementary is a regular public elementary school nestled in the rural setting of Brethren, Michigan. The school serves students from kindergarten through sixth grade and has an enrollment of 281 students. With a student-teacher ratio of 17.6:1, KND Elementary provides a relatively small class size that can foster closer relationships between teachers and students.

The school employs 16 full-time equivalent teachers to support the learning needs of its young scholars. KND Elementary currently ranks in the lower end of academic performance among Michigan schools, with a MySchoolScout rating of 2.8 out of 10 and an academic score of 2.4 out of 10. While only 22% of students are proficient or above in ELA/reading and 18% are proficient or above in math, the school is focused on nurturing student development and growth.

Brethren is a small rural community where KND Elementary plays an important role in providing education to its young residents.

Community Profile

The community surrounding Knd Elementary has a median household income of $54,118. It is a community where 15%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$135,800, with a median rent of $1,250/month. The area has a poverty rate of 16.2%. The average commute for residents is 25 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
